Output 4aa105ca08cd15c55b873d4e8d6b034faa0055b9df79684507d2eb923fecf54a:0

value
1328245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f4124b40e9856486756aa2112731670363e0be71 OP_EQUAL
address
3PwYiSJ9JrCVX64vgKGPPsifMaEjCZzHv7
transaction
4aa105ca08cd15c55b873d4e8d6b034faa0055b9df79684507d2eb923fecf54a
confirmations
349285
spent
true